Arsenal's Champions League Hope Amidst Premier League Despair

Arsenal's Premier League title hopes are over due to a 13-point deficit, but they hope a kind Champions League draw with PSV Eindhoven can help them secure a trophy and end a five-year drought, despite key injuries to several forwards.

Bayern Munich's Dominant Win Bolsters Champions League Hopes

Bayern Munich's convincing 4-0 win against Eintracht Frankfurt on Sunday boosted their Bundesliga lead and restored confidence ahead of their crucial Champions League knockout tie against Bayer Leverkusen, with key player Joshua Kimmich sidelined due to a tendon injury.

Brighton's Midfield Depth: A Blessing and a Curse

Brighton's FA Cup victory highlighted their deep midfield talent, featuring five internationals, but also revealed the challenge of squad management due to injuries and competition for playing time.

Fenerbahçe's Injury-Ridden Victory and the Growing Concerns in Turkish Süper Lig

Fenerbahçe overcame a significant injury crisis to defeat Alanyaspor 2-0 away, with Szymanski scoring their 4000th league goal; however, the subsequent abandonment of the Galatasaray-Adana Demirspor match highlights growing concerns about the volatile atmosphere within the league.

Real Madrid's Injury Crisis Exposes Defensive Vulnerability

Real Madrid faces a defensive crisis as David Alaba and Antonio Rüdiger suffered new injuries, sidelining them for 2-3 weeks, leaving the team with limited options for crucial upcoming matches.

Feyenoord's Heavy Loss to Lille Costs Champions League Qualification

Feyenoord lost 6-1 to Lille in their final Champions League group stage match, missing out on direct qualification to the round of 16 and suffering injuries to key players Giménez and Bijlow; PSV qualified for the knockout stage after a 3-2 win over Liverpool.

Vehicle Rams Crowd in Mannheim, Germany; One Dead, Suspect Apprehended

A car intentionally drove into a crowd in Mannheim, Germany's city center near the Fastnachtsmarkt, killing at least one person and injuring several others; police have arrested a suspect.

Yankees' Stanton Starts Spring Training with Elbow Injuries

New York Yankees slugger Giancarlo Stanton reported to spring training with injuries to both elbows, jeopardizing his availability for the season opener on March 27, a concern given his history of injuries and the importance of his contributions to the team's lineup.

Deadly Train-Truck Collision in Hamburg

A high-speed ICE train collided with a truck carrying heavy railway tracks at a half-barrier crossing in Hamburg-Harburg on Wednesday, resulting in one fatality, 25 injuries, and extensive damage to the train. The truck driver was taken into custody.

Manchester City's \$200 Million January Spending Spree

Manchester City spent over \$200 million in January to sign five players, including midfielder Nico Gonzalez for \$61.8 million, primarily to compensate for injuries to key players like Rodri and to maintain competitiveness despite facing potential financial penalties.

Scotland's Six Nations hopes jeopardized by injury crisis

Scotland's Six Nations rugby campaign is threatened by a wave of injuries to key players, including captain Sione Tuipulotu and several other crucial forwards, impacting their chances against a resurgent Italy in the opening match.

Gut-Behrami Wins Super-G Amidst Serious Ski Racing Injuries in Garmisch-Partenkirchen

Lara Gut-Behrami from Switzerland won the women's Super-G race in Garmisch-Partenkirchen, Germany, on January 25th, 2024, following a weekend marked by several serious crashes and injuries among competitors, including a lower leg fracture for Nina Ortlieb and Tereza Nova remaining in a coma.
